The president of the Popular Party, Alberto Núñez Feijóo, has spoken this Wednesday for the first time before the plenary session of his party's congress in Europe, in an act that is held in Rotterdam and where Esteban González Pons has been elected vice president of the popular Europeans, with the German Manfred Weber as president.

During his speech, the leader of the PP has asked the European leaders for confidence and has remarked that "we are prepared to govern". "We have experience, we have ideas, we want to unite, not disunite, and we understand political action as an exercise of responsibility," he insisted.

Núñez Feijóo has warned his colleagues from the European People's Party that Spain is much more than the Government of Sánchez and has encouraged them to believe in the country's possibilities and future.

«Spain is made up of almost 48 million European Spaniards who deserve the trust of the European institutions» he stated, to which the president of the PP added: «we are and will continue to be the ones who guarantee compliance with the rules».

In his speech, the opposition leader stated that the Spanish PP wants to send three messages to Europe: "stability, hope and future", but also another one of "tranquility" in situations such as the recent rejection of NATO by members of the Government .

Throughout the congress of the European People's Party, Feijóo has been able to verify the "concern" that, in his opinion, exists among many political leaders outside of Spain about the weak government presided over by Sánchez, and the influence that the populist left has on it. , the Communist Party and the separatists who want to destroy the nation.

Faced with this situation, Feijóo, who has met with a dozen PPE leaders, and also with the Prime Minister of Morocco, has sent a message of optimism in the face of the "political alternation" that the PP represents and the task of economic reconstruction, institutional and social that it intends to carry out if it wins the next general elections.
